    Thanks guys. Can confirm they tasted great. Started with the job fish which are very underrated. Found the trick during the week with no current was to fish very, very light and float the pilchards or fillet down the face of the bommie. Most of the larger fish came out and took the bait well off the bottom in quite shallow water.
